WebTo clean and protect the part during the plating process, a combination of heat treating, cleaning, masking, pickling, and etching may be used. [1] Once the piece has been prepared it is immersed into an electrolyte solution and is used as the cathode. The nickel anode is dissolved into the electrolyte to form nickel ions (Ni 2+ ).
